Release checklist — tailwrangler CLI (our internal log-tailing tool, courtesy of the Dovenest infra crew). Before we call this one done for the sync: confirm the new --since flag parses relative times correctly, that multi-stream tailing doesn't interleave garbage, and that the completion scripts actually install on a fresh laptop. Also, someone please double-check the man page isn't still the old draft. The candidate build we're voting on is identified by the token below.

pipeline stamp: htk9_608b8770b

Action item from the Pinewhistle outage review: our Graddle service image is 2.4 GB and pulls were timing out during the scaled restart. You're on the hook for slimming it — multi-stage builds, drop the debug toolchain, pin the base to the Lorn-minimal variant. Don't chase bytes past the point of diminishing returns, though. Target sizes and pull-timeout settings we agreed on are listed here.

tuning table, hahag-kagup:
QUOTAS = {
    "briix": 567,
    "tamael": 441,
    "gordor": 613,
}

**Q: Builds fail with "timestamp in future" errors. Why?**

Clock skew between Brindlecore build agents. Agents sync against the internal Chronex service every 15 minutes; a drifted agent can momentarily reject artifacts. Retry once. If it recurs on the same agent, note the agent name and report it so it can be re-synced.

escalation mailbox, kaweg-kahif: druwyn.sordor@nelvroworks.corp

**Onboarding Note: Pop-Up Office at the Verrowhall Trade Fair**

Reception staff assigned to the Merivale Systems pop-up office should arrive thirty minutes before the fair opens. The unit is at Stand Row D, behind the demonstration hall. Check all visitor lanyards against the daily attendance sheet, and never leave the front desk unattended while the rear storage door is unlocked. The rear door keypad resets each evening, so confirm with the stand manager each morning. Today's rear-door entry code is below.

door code, tajof-kageg: bdg-QVDCE-3